Linux环境下Python的强大应用
linux 对于python

首页 2024-12-26 04:05:45



Linux 对于 Python:天作之合,共创辉煌 在当今这个技术日新月异的时代,编程语言与操作系统的选择对于开发者而言至关重要

    在众多组合中,Linux 与 Python 的结合无疑是最为耀眼的一对

    这一组合不仅为开发者提供了强大的技术支持和无限的创作空间,更在云计算、人工智能、大数据分析等领域发挥了举足轻重的作用

    本文将深入探讨 Linux 对于 Python 的重要性,以及这对黄金搭档如何携手共进,共同推动技术的发展

     一、Linux:开源自由的基石 Linux,这一源自 Unix 的开源操作系统,自诞生以来便以其高度的灵活性、稳定性和安全性赢得了全球开发者的青睐

    Linux 的开源特性意味着任何人都可以查看、修改和分发其源代码,这为技术的创新和进步提供了肥沃的土壤

    在 Linux 平台上,开发者可以自由地安装和使用各种软件,无需担心版权或兼容性问题

     Linux 的内核设计简洁高效,能够充分利用硬件资源,提供出色的性能表现

    同时,Linux 社区庞大且活跃,开发者在遇到问题时可以迅速获得帮助,这使得 Linux 成为了许多大型项目和高性能计算的首选平台

     二、Python:简洁优雅的编程语言 Python,作为一种解释型、面向对象的高级编程语言,以其简洁的语法、强大的功能和广泛的应用领域而著称

    Python 的设计哲学强调代码的可读性和简洁性,使得开发者能够用更少的代码实现更复杂的功能

    此外,Python 拥有丰富的标准库和第三方库,几乎涵盖了所有常见的编程任务,从 Web 开发到数据分析,从机器学习到网络编程,Python 都能提供强大的支持

     Python 的跨平台性也是其一大优势

    无论是在 Windows、macOS 还是 Linux 上,Python 都能稳定运行,这为开发者提供了极大的便利

    然而,在 Linux 平台上,Python 的性能得到了更充分的发挥,因为 Linux 的开源特性和对 Python 的深度支持使得两者之间的集成更加紧密

     三、Linux 与 Python 的完美融合 Linux 与 Python 的结合,可以说是天作之合

    Linux 为 Python 提供了稳定、高效、安全的运行环境,而 Python 则以其强大的功能和广泛的应用领域为 Linux 增添了无限的可能

     1.开发环境的便捷性:在 Linux 上,Python 的安装和配置变得异常简单

    Linux 发行版通常自带 Python 解释器,或者提供了方便的包管理工具(如 apt、yum 等)来安装 Python 及其相关库

    这使得开发者可以迅速搭建起开发环境,专注于代码的实现和优化

     2.性能优化:Linux 的内核优化和高效资源管理使得 Python 程序在 Linux 上能够运行得更快、更稳定

    此外,Linux 还提供了丰富的系统调用和库函数,使得 Python 程序能够更深入地与操作系统交互,实现更复杂的功能

     3.社区支持:Linux 和 Python 都拥有庞大的社区支持

    在 Linux 社区中,开发者可以找到关于 Python 编程的各种教程、示例代码和解决方案

    同时,Python 社区也为 Linux 用户提供了丰富的工具和库,使得在 Linux 上进行 Python 开发变得更加容易

     4.安全性:Linux 的安全性在业界有口皆碑

    在 Linux 上运行 Python 程序,可以大大降低被恶意软件攻击的风险

    此外,Linux 还提供了丰富的安全工具和策略,使得开发者能够更好地保护自己的代码和数据

     四、Linux 与 Python 在各领域的广泛应用 Linux 与 Python 的结

nat123映射怎么用?超详细步骤,外网访问内网轻松搞定
nat123域名怎么用?两种方式轻松搞定
nat123怎么用?简单几步实现内网穿透
内网穿透工具对比:nat123、花生壳与轻量新选择
远程访问内网很简单:用对工具,一“箭”穿透
ngrok下载完全指南:从入门到获取客户端
内网远程桌面软件:穿透局域网边界的数字窗口
从外网远程访问内网服务器的完整方案
Windows Server 2008端口转发完全教程:netsh命令添加/查看/删除/重置
为什么三层交换机转发比Linux服务器快?转发表硬件加速的秘密